I bought a wool beret in August, which tells you something about my relationship with seasons.

It was 34 degrees in Monaco, the floors were still warm at midnight, and I was building a cart I had no intention of checking out. That part is a ritual. You build the cart, you let it sit, you go back in four days and take out the things that were a mood rather than a plan, well whatever is left of it. Even in this economy somehow things sell out faster than I can imagine. Which is why I decided to start showing YOU my picks before I show them anywhere else at all.

Here's everything I've bought for fall so far. Some are for the beginning of the season and will be perfect for fashion weeks, others are perfect transitional basics, so lets start.

Everything that can be said about a loafer has been said, and I keep buying them anyway, because a loafer is the shoe equivalent of not raising your voice. It doesn't do anything dramatic. It holds the line. Will they ever replace my other The Row favourites? I dont know but I am so excited to add a little something different.

These are dark brown with a burgundy cast in certain light, and there's a small tassel that I did not expect to like and now find myself defending at dinner. The price in my head justified by the costper-wear maths that every woman I know performs and none of us actually checks.

I take a EU 40 in these. Worth saying out loud, because I'm a 39.5 in about a third of my shoes and I've spent real money learning that lesson.

Oxblood intrecciato, the 1979 shape, which is the one with the fold-over top that sits like an envelope and has considerably more structure than that suggests. Love this type of elongated bag.

In a world that I move I reached a little bit of a handbag fatigue. Lots of them still make my heart dance, but I need a little something extra that will make my outfits pop and I think this is it. I had a real gap between "structured and formal" and "clutch that looks borrowed from a bridesmaid," and this closes it. Oxblood reads as a neutral once you've committed to brown, which I appear to have done entirely this season. Brown and burgundy, my two favourite colours for the coming season.
